vue什么意思网络

不及物动词 其他 12

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    Vue是一种用于构建用户界面的JavaScript框架。它是一种轻量级的、易于学习的框架,被广泛应用于前端开发中。

    具体而言,Vue被设计为可以与现有的项目无缝集成的库。它提供了一个易于使用的模板语法,使开发者能够快速构建交互性的用户界面。Vue还提供了一系列扩展功能,例如组件化开发、指令系统、数据绑定等,使开发者能够更加高效地开发和维护项目。

    Vue的核心思想是"响应式数据驱动",即当数据发生变化时,页面上相关的部分会自动更新,无需手动操作。这种响应式的特性使得开发者能够更加专注于业务逻辑的实现,而无需关心界面上的状态变化。

    另外,Vue还具有良好的生态系统,拥有许多强大的插件和工具,使开发者能够更加方便地进行开发。同时,由于Vue的学习曲线较低,因此它吸引了大量的开发者使用和贡献。

    总之,Vue是一种功能强大、易于学习、高效灵活的前端框架,它能够帮助开发者快速构建出优秀的用户界面。

    2年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    Vue是一种流行的JavaScript框架,用于构建用户界面。它被设计成渐进式的框架,可以逐步应用到现有项目中。

    1. 简介:Vue.js(通常称为Vue)是一种轻量级、高性能的JavaScript框架,用于构建用户界面。它采用MVVM(Model-View-ViewModel)架构模式,提供了一种简单而灵活的方式来组织和管理用户界面。

    2. 特点:Vue具有一些独特的特点,使得它成为许多开发者喜爱的框架之一。它具有响应式的数据绑定、组件化、虚拟DOM、模板语法、生命周期钩子等特性,可以大大提高应用的性能和开发效率。

    3. 组件化开发:Vue鼓励开发者使用组件化的方式来构建用户界面。通过将界面划分为多个独立的组件,可以实现代码的复用和维护的简化。Vue的组件可以进行封装、嵌套和组合,使得开发者可以更灵活地构建复杂的用户界面。

    4. 虚拟DOM:Vue使用虚拟DOM(Virtual DOM)来优化界面渲染的性能。虚拟DOM是一个轻量级的JavaScript对象,它是真实DOM的一种轻量级副本。当数据发生改变时,Vue会通过比较虚拟DOM的差异来更新真实DOM,避免了不必要的DOM操作,提高了界面渲染的效率。

    5. 生态系统:Vue拥有一个强大的生态系统,社区中有许多插件和工具可以与Vue配合使用。例如,Vue Router用于实现路由功能,Vuex用于状态管理,Vue CLI用于快速构建项目等。这些工具和插件为开发者提供了丰富的选择和更高的开发效率。

    总结:Vue作为一种流行的JavaScript框架,具有许多独特的特点和优势,使得它成为很多开发者喜爱的选择。通过使用Vue,开发者可以更轻松地构建响应式的用户界面,并且可以充分利用其丰富的生态系统来提高开发效率。

    2年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    Vue是一种流行的前端JavaScript框架,用于构建交互式的用户界面。它采用了基于组件的开发方式,使得开发者可以将界面细分为多个独立的可重用组件,从而提高开发效率和代码复用性。Vue具有响应式的数据绑定和组件化的特性,可以轻松地创建动态和高效的页面。

    下面将从方法和操作流程方面讲解Vue的相关内容。

    Vue的安装

    首先,在使用Vue之前,我们需要在项目中安装Vue。Vue可以通过多种方式进行安装,包括使用CDN链接、使用包管理工具(如npm或yarn)或从官方网站下载。

    1. 使用CDN链接

    可以直接在HTML文件中添加以下CDN链接来引入Vue:

    <script src="https://cdn.jsdelivr.net/npm/vue"></script>
    

    2. 使用包管理工具安装

    使用包管理工具进行安装是更常见的方式,这里以npm为例:

    npm install vue
    

    安装成功后,可以在项目中引入Vue:

    import Vue from 'vue'
    

    Vue的基本用法

    安装完成后,我们可以开始使用Vue。下面是Vue的基本用法示例。

    1. 创建Vue实例

    首先,我们需要创建一个Vue实例,可以通过new关键字进行创建。

    new Vue({
      // 配置对象
    })
    

    在创建实例时,可以传入一个配置对象,其中包含一些选项来配置Vue的行为。

    2. 数据绑定

    Vue使用数据绑定来实现界面和数据之间的自动同步。可以使用data选项来定义数据,并在模板中使用双花括号{{}}来进行数据绑定。

    new Vue({
      data: {
        message: 'Hello Vue!'
      }
    })
    
    <div id="app">
      <p>{{ message }}</p>
    </div>
    

    3. 指令

    Vue提供了一些内置指令来简化页面中的常见操作。指令以v-开头,并在模板中使用。

    <div id="app">
      <p v-if="showMessage">{{ message }}</p>
      <button v-on:click="toggleShow">Toggle Show</button>
    </div>
    
    new Vue({
      data: {
        message: 'Hello Vue!',
        showMessage: true
      },
      methods: {
        toggleShow() {
          this.showMessage = !this.showMessage
        }
      }
    })
    

    在上面的示例中,v-if指令控制<p>标签的显示与隐藏,v-on:click指令监听按钮的点击事件,并执行相应的方法。

    4. 组件

    Vue的组件化开发方式非常强大和灵活。可以使用Vue.component方法来定义一个全局组件。

    Vue.component('my-component', {
      template: '<p>{{ message }}</p>',
      data() {
        return {
          message: 'Hello Component!'
        }
      }
    })
    

    之后在模板中使用该组件。

    <div id="app">
      <my-component></my-component>
    </div>
    

    Vue还支持局部组件,可以在Vue实例的components选项中定义组件。

    new Vue({
      components: {
        'my-component': {
          template: '<p>{{ message }}</p>',
          data() {
            return {
              message: 'Hello Component!'
            }
          }
        }
      }
    })
    

    5. 生命周期钩子

    Vue提供了一系列的生命周期钩子函数,用于在组件生命周期的不同阶段执行一些操作。可以在Vue实例或组件中定义这些钩子函数来进行相关操作。

    new Vue({
      data: {
        message: 'Hello Vue!'
      },
      beforeCreate() {
        console.log('beforeCreate')
      },
      created() {
        console.log('created')
      },
      beforeMount() {
        console.log('beforeMount')
      },
      mounted() {
        console.log('mounted')
      },
      beforeUpdate() {
        console.log('beforeUpdate')
      },
      updated() {
        console.log('updated')
      },
      beforeDestroy() {
        console.log('beforeDestroy')
      },
      destroyed() {
        console.log('destroyed')
      }
    })
    

    在上述示例中,每个钩子函数在对应阶段执行时会输出相应的日志。

    以上是Vue的一些基本用法和操作流程的介绍。当然,Vue还有更多强大的特性和功能,可以根据需求进行学习和使用。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部